Ethos Technologies to Launch First Tech IPO of 2026 with $1.26 Billion Valuation Goal

Ethos Technologies Set to Launch First Tech IPO of 2026

Ethos Technologies, a prominent player in the insurtech sector, is poised to make its public market debut this Thursday, marking the first technology initial public offering (IPO) of 2026. The company has set its share price between $18 and $20, aiming for a valuation of up to $1.26 billion. This pricing strategy is expected to generate approximately $102.6 million for Ethos and an additional $108 million for its selling shareholders. Should investor demand exceed expectations, the share price could rise, leading to a higher valuation and increased capital raised.

Founded with the mission to simplify the life insurance purchasing process, Ethos offers a software platform that streamlines the sale of life insurance policies. The company’s innovative approach has attracted substantial backing from leading venture capital firms, including Sequoia Capital, Accel, Alphabet’s venture arm GV, SoftBank, General Catalyst, and Heroic Ventures. Notably, Sequoia and Accel have opted not to sell their shares during this IPO, signaling strong confidence in Ethos’s future prospects.

Ethos’s journey to this milestone has been marked by significant achievements. In 2021, the company reached a valuation of $2.7 billion after raising $400 million, with a substantial portion of that funding secured in the same year. Early financial support also came from high-profile family offices, including those of celebrities such as Will Smith, Robert Downey Jr., Kevin Durant, and Jay-Z, underscoring the broad appeal and trust in Ethos’s business model.

A key differentiator for Ethos is its profitability, a notable accomplishment in the competitive insurtech landscape. According to the company’s IPO filings, Ethos reported nearly $278 million in revenue and just under $46.6 million in net income for the nine months ending September 30, 2025. This financial performance highlights the company’s effective operational strategies and its ability to generate sustainable profits.

The upcoming IPO is not only a significant event for Ethos but also sets the tone for the tech IPO market in 2026. As the first tech company to go public this year, Ethos’s performance could influence investor sentiment and the trajectory of subsequent tech IPOs. The company’s successful transition from a startup to a publicly traded entity reflects the growing maturity and resilience of the insurtech sector.

In summary, Ethos Technologies’ impending IPO represents a pivotal moment for the company and the broader technology market. With a strong foundation of financial backing, a proven profitable business model, and a clear vision for the future, Ethos is well-positioned to make a significant impact as it enters the public market.